Trivia about the song Sweet Disaster by Whitehorse

When was the song “Sweet Disaster” released by Whitehorse?
The song Sweet Disaster was released in 2015, on the album “Leave No Bridge Unburned”.
Who composed the song “Sweet Disaster” by Whitehorse?
The song “Sweet Disaster” by Whitehorse was composed by Melissa McClelland, Luke Doucet.
